    With great sadness we inform you of the untimely passing of Rabbi Mendel Itkin, OB”M, a much beloved Shliach and teacher in Sydney, Australia. He passed away on Sunday, 11 Kislev. He was 61 years old.

    Mendel was the son of the famed Chosid Reb Meir and Sima Chasya Itkin, OB”M, of Crown Heights.

    He was a beloved member of the Sydney community, involved in teaching, and encouraged many to increase in Shiurim and daven with a Minyan. He was a daily attendee of the Sydney Kollel.

    Following the news of his passing many former students took to social media and posted messages of their experiences.

    Last week a story of dollars and the Rebbe laughing out went ‘viral’ on social media, leading to the understanding of the Rebbes words some 26 years later. The subject of the video was future marriage of R’ Mendel to his wife.

    He is survived by his wife Aviva (nee Amzalak) and children Heshy Itkin and Yossi Itkin of California, Zalman Lever of Crown Heights, Chaya Witkes of Yerushalayim, Devorah Leah JosephChaim Lever and Esther Lever and Meir Itkin of Sydney, Australia.

    He is also survived by his siblings, Mrs. Feige Rapaport, Mequon, WI; Mrs. Shana Tiechtel, Crown Heights; Rabbi Yosef Yitzchok Itkin, Pittsburgh, PA; Rabbi Leibel Itkin, Scranton, PA; and Mrs. Chani Geisinsky, Great Neck, NY.

    He was predeceased by his brother, Rabbi Chaim Shneur Zalman Itkin, OB”M, of Hamilton, Canada, whose 10th yartzeit will be this Shabbos.
